1998 Honda Accord 4 cyl Two Wheel Drive Manual 125052 miles
Good day, I have a 98 Honda Accord, lately “during the summer” when I drive my car around noon “11 a.m. – 4 p.m.” on highways for more than 20 minutes and then go inside the city and slow down to stop the engine start to run really hot but it doesn’t reach the “H”. After that, the car needs around one to two minutes to cool down if I stopped or continue driving slow. However, if I start to drive faster and continue driving fast the engine cools down faster and in less than a minute. By the way, I have replaced the thermostat, temperature sensor , and Water Pump, but with no luck. So, could you please help me. |
